2,2,2-Trichloro-1-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ethyl acetate

Definition

The active substance 2,2,2-Trichloro-1-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ethyl acetate, term code RF-0990-001-PPP of the EFSA Harmonized terminology for scientific research, common name: 'Plifenate'. IDENTIFIERS: European Community number (EC Number): 244-573-7. IUPAC name: [2,2,2-trichloro-1-(3,4-dichlorophenyl)ethyl] acetate. Chemical Abstracts Service (CAS) number: 21757-82-4. Chemical formula: C10H7Cl5O2. Simplified molecular-input line-entry system (SMILES) notation: C1=C(C(OC(C)=O)C(Cl)(Cl)Cl)C=CC(=C1Cl)Cl. International Chemical Identifier (InChITM): InChI=1S/C10H7Cl5O2/c1-5(16)17-9(10(13,14)15)6-2-3-7(11)8(12)4-6/h2-4,9H,1H3.
